A teenager who burgled hundreds of homes and often escaped in his victim's cars or on their mopeds was jailed for five years today.

Adam Crampton (19) appeared at Leicester Crown Court today to admit a seven year crime spree across Leicestershire, which included 278 burglaries and 60 vehicle thefts.

Crampton, of no fixed address, was already serving a four year sentence at Glen Parva Young Offender Institute after pleading guilty to robbery and burglary offences at the same court in March this year. During that hearing he asked for 183 thefts from motor vehicles to be taken into consideration.

Police officers visited Crampton in prison where he confessed to the offences for which he was sentenced today.

The court was told he had admitted the crimes in order to "wipe his slate clean" and prepare for a new crime-free life.
